The Kremlin said on Wednesday that Russian peacekeepers will withdraw from Azerbaijan’s Karabakh region.
Kremlin spokesman Dmitry Peskov was responding to a question about reports of a withdrawal in Azerbaijani media. “Yes, it really is the case,” Peskov told reporters.
Azerbaijan retook the breakaway region of Nagorno-Karabakh in September last year despite the presence there of Russian peacekeepers in a move which triggered the mass exodus of ethnic Armenians living there.
